The is widely regarded as one of the most reliable engines in the Toyota A-family. Produced between 1988 and 2003 , this 1.5L inline-four engine powered icons like the Corolla, Sprinter, and Soluna. Rotate the crankshaft clockwise until the timing mark on the crankshaft pulley aligns with the "0" mark on the lower timing cover. Check that the hole in the camshaft timing gear aligns with the TDC mark on the bearing cap behind it.
